IGN has posted their Fight Night Round 4 wish list.

Quote:
"Fight Night Round 3 enjoyed tremendous popularity among Xbox 360 and PS3 gamers when it hit shelves in 2006 and, after a three-year hiatus, EA is finally gearing up to release its now current-gen follow up, Fight Night Round 4, this Summer. While IGN was impressed by both versions of Round 3, we also recognized that the game could be improved upon in several significant ways. Here are 10 of the changes that I'm wishing for when I get my fists on Round 4 this summer."
